返回
React Native:macOS Catalina 环境搭建指南
IOS
2023-10-16 21:16:23
React Native:macOS Catalina 系统上的环境搭建
引言
React Native 是一个跨平台框架,可用于构建 iOS、Android 和 Web 应用程序。作为 macOS Catalina 用户,设置 React Native 开发环境可能是一项艰巨的任务。本指南将提供分步说明,帮助您在 macOS Catalina 系统上顺利搭建 React Native 环境。
先决条件
- macOS Catalina: 确保您的系统已升级到最新版本的 macOS Catalina。
- Node.js: 安装最新版本的 Node.js。
- Yarn: 安装 Yarn 包管理器。
- Watchman: 安装 Watchman,这是一款文件监视工具,可加快 React Native 应用程序的开发。
- Xcode: 下载并安装 Apple 开发者工具 XCode。
环境搭建
1. 安装 React Native CLI
npm install -g react-native-cli
2. 创建新项目
react-native init ReactNativeDemo
cd ReactNativeDemo
3. 配置 CocoaPods
cd ios
pod install
4. 运行模拟器
npx react-native run-ios
5. 解决 CocoaPods 问题(macOS Catalina 专用)
在 macOS Catalina 系统中,您可能会遇到 pod update
失败的问题。解决此问题的步骤如下:
- 在终端中输入以下命令:
sudo xcode-select -s /Applications/Xcode.app/Contents/Developer
- 重新运行
pod install
命令。
提示:
- 也可以直接使用 Xcode 用
.xcworkspace
工作区打开运行。 - 如果遇到任何其他问题,请参考官方 React Native 文档或在 Stack Overflow 上寻求帮助。
结论
遵循本指南中的步骤,您将能够在 macOS Catalina 系统上成功设置 React Native 开发环境。通过利用 React Native 的跨平台功能,您可以轻松构建适用于 iOS 和 Android 的应用程序。享受开发之旅吧!